A winter storm warning has been issued for a large region of South America, creating significant challenges for Bitcoin mining operations. According to ChainCatcher reporting data from AccuWeather, this exceptionally large weather depression could extend over more than 1,800 kilometers, spanning areas from West Texas to the Mid-Atlantic coast.
The winter storm tests the American power grid
Authorities expect this weather phenomenon to directly affect more than 60 million residents. The winter storm warning, in the context of increasing winter energy demand, poses critical issues for the stability of the national power grid. In response to such events, regulators and grid operators seek to minimize overloads by requesting voluntary reductions in intensive electricity consumption.
Bitcoin miners: responsible actors in the face of energy crises
The mining industry has developed a civic responsibility approach during climate crises. During a comparable winter storm that hit Texas in 2022, cryptocurrency miners operating in the state proactively reduced their processing activities. This reduction was not mandated by law but proved to be a voluntary effort aimed at preserving the integrity of the regional power grid during the crisis.
Extreme events and energy transition: towards an adaptive mining industry
Daniel Batten, a researcher specializing in environmental, social, and governance issues related to Bitcoin, highlights a concerning trend: as extreme weather events increase globally, the mining industry will need to strengthen its load balancing capacity. This adaptation becomes even more essential with the growing integration of solar and wind energy into the energy mix of grids.
The integration of variable energy sources and the increased frequency of climate crises compel miners to develop more sophisticated energy management strategies, transforming Bitcoin mining into a vehicle for energy flexibility beneficial to global electrical networks.
